用户提问: ai训练的原理
Ai回答: AI(人工智能)训练的原理主要涉及机器学习,特别是深度学习领域中的算法和过程。下面是一些关键概念和步骤:
1、数据收集:首先,需要收集大量相关数据。这些数据可以是图像、文本、声音或其他类型的信息,具体取决于AI系统将要解决的问题。
2、数据预处理:在使用数据之前,通常需要进行预处理,包括清洗(去除错误或不一致的数据)、标准化(使数据具有相同的尺度)和编码(将类别数据转换为数值形式)。
3、选择模型:根据问题的性质,选择合适的机器学习模型。例如,对于图像识别,可能使用卷积神经网络(CNN);对于序列数据,如文本或语音,可能使用循环神经网络(RNN)或其变体,如长短期记忆网络(LSTM)。
4、定义损失函数:损失函数是衡量模型预测结果与实际结果之间差异的指标。常见的损失函数有均方误差(MSE)、交叉熵损失等。
5、优化算法:为了最小化损失函数,需要使用优化算法来调整模型参数。最常用的优化算法是梯度下降及其变种,如随机梯度下降(SGD)、Adam等。
6、训练过程:在训练过程中,模型会反复地通过前向传播计算预测值,然后通过反向传播计算梯度并更新参数。这个过程通常需要多个迭代周期(称为“epoch”),每个epoch中模型会遍历整个训练集一次。
7、验证与测试:在训练过程中,通常会保留一部分数据作为验证集,用于评估模型在未见过的数据上的表现。最终,模型会在一个独立的测试集上进行评估,以确保其泛化能力。
8、调参与优化:根据验证集的表现,可能需要调整模型的超参数(如学习率、批次大小等),或者修改模型结构,以进一步提高性能。
9、部署与应用:一旦模型训练完成并经过充分验证,就可以部署到实际应用中,如自动驾驶汽车、语音助手、推荐系统等。
AI训练的原理是一个复杂且迭代的过程,需要结合具体问题和数据特点进行调整和优化。随着技术的发展,新的模型和算法不断涌现,使得AI系统能够处理越来越复杂和多样化的任务。
0
IP地址: 21.224.44.57
搜索次数: 0
提问时间: 2025-04-21 12:07:50
热门提问:
图文ai视频
ai 厂家
ai做图在线
ai制作表格教程
易方达悦丰一年持有期混合A